- ; Simple test for z8 cross assembler.
- ; (Assumes z8671 MCU with Basic/Debug Interpreter)
- ;
- ; r.bush 15-apr-1989.
- ;
- ; This program demonstrates the use of the Basic serial output routine
- ; from assembly language. Also shows method of polled serial input/output
- ; routines.
- ;
- ;
- ; The following demonstrates the use of defines:
- ;
- ; source text replaced by
- ; ----------- -----------
- def safe #$30 ;safe working reg. address
- def rp r:253 ;the z8 "RP" register
- def basic_out $61 ;address of basic output routine
- def basic_rp #$16 ;default basic RP
- def serial_port r:240 ;serial data register
- def irq r:250 ;interrupt request register
- ;
- org $1020 ;a safe program origin for my z8 setup
- ;
- ; a couple of equates..
- ;
- cr: equ $0d ;Note: All labels must end with ':'!!
- lf: equ $0a
- ;
- ; *** Start of main program ***
- ;
- start:
- push rp ;save rp on entry
- srp safe ;set rp to the only safe one
- ld r0,#10 ;loop counter
- loop:
- ld r2,#msg1!h ;hi order byte of message address
- ld r3,#msg1!l ;lo order byte of message address
- call out_msg ;send message to serial port
- djnz r0,loop ;loop until r0 = 0
- ;
- ld r2,#msg2!h ;hi order byte of message address
- ld r3,#msg2!l ;lo order byte of message address
- call out_msg1 ;send message to serial port (our routine)
- call inch1 ;wait for user input
- pop rp ;restore callers rp
- ret ;return to caller (basic)
- ;
- ;out_msg - Outputs message pointed to by rr2.
- ; Expects message to be null terminated.
- ;
- out_msg:
- ldc r1,@rr2 ;get character from message buffer
- cp r1,#0 ;is it the terminator?
- jr z,endit ;if terminator end loop
- call outch ;send char to serial port via Basic i/o
- incw rr2 ;point to next char of message
- jr out_msg ;loop back
- endit:
- ret
- ;
- ; Same as out_msg except it calls our serial output routine.
- ;
- out_msg1:
- ldc r1,@rr2 ;get character from message buffer
- cp r1,#0 ;is it the terminator?
- jr z,endit1 ;if terminator end loop
- call outch1 ;try our serial output routine
- incw rr2 ;point to next char of message
- jr out_msg1 ;loop back
- endit1:
- ret
- ;
- ; outch - Outputs value in r1 to serial port.
- ; Calls basic serial output routine.
- ;
- outch:
- ld r:19,r1 ;store r1 to r:19 (basic_out expects this)
- push rp
- srp basic_rp ;set rp to the required basic default
- call basic_out
- pop rp
- ret
- ;
- ; Stand alone version of polled serial output routine.
- ; Based on disassembly of Basic character output routine.
- ;
- outch1:
- and irq,#$e7 ;clear serial irq bits
- ld serial_port,r1 ;send the character
- chl: tm irq,#$10 ;wait for irq4 transition to non zero
- jr z,chl ; (I assume this means char has been sent)
- ret
- ;
- ; Stand alone version of polled serial input routine.
- ; Waits for character to appear at serial port, returns character in r1.
- ; Based on dissassembly of Basic character input routine.
- ; Note: this routine does not echo character..
- ;
- inch1:
- tm irq,#$08 ;check for char available (irq3)
- jr z,inch1 ;loop till char available
- ld r1,serial_port ;read serial port
- ret
- ;
- ; storage
- ;
- msg1: db '*** This is only a Test!! ***',$0d,$0a,$00
- msg2: db '*** Press any key to end Test: ***',cr,lf,0
- ;
- end:
